Mount Josephine
Peak
Photo: Subhrajit rc,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Mount Josephine is a peak in the Sawtooth Mountains of northeastern Minnesota, in the United States. It overlooks Grand Portage Bay of Lake Superior.

Pigeon River
Hamlet
Pigeon River is an unincorporated community in Cook County, Minnesota, United States; located four miles north of the community of Grand Portage. The community is situated on the banks of the Pigeon River, which serves as part of the Canada–United States border. Pigeon River is situated 2½ miles northwest of Teal Lake.
